As far as I know we stopped using the CTIFW user somewhere around CM
3.2.
Do you see any failure audits in the AD server CM is integrated with?
Those would point at a missing user for sure.
A sniffer trace will show you exactly what is happening. Filter for
ldap packets and it should be pretty easy to follow along.
